Aiming at the technical problems of simple anti-interception method and insufficient anti-interception ability in traditional spread spectrum, frequency hopping and time hopping techniques,, an anti-intercept technology based on weighted-type fractional Fourier transform(WFrFT) and modulation hopping is proposed. The properties of the original signal have been changed with the constellation rotation, expansion and diffusion by WFrFT. Meanwhile, combined with modulation hopping technology, different carrier frequencies correspond to different signal modulation modes. The proposed method improves the confidentiality and security of information transmission in the complex and changeable electromagnetic environment.
